പതിവ് ചോദ്യം: ലിനക്സിലെ സ്വാപ്പിനസ് എങ്ങനെ ശാശ്വതമായി മാറ്റാം?

ലിനക്സിലെ സ്വാപ്പിനസ് എങ്ങനെ മാറ്റാം?

We can adjust the swappiness value by editing the configuration file. This method preserves the swappiness value even after a reboot. To do this, open the file /etc/sysctl. conf with your text editor and change the value of the following entry vm.

എനിക്ക് എങ്ങനെ സ്വാപ്പിനസ്സ് കുറയ്ക്കാം?

റാം മെമ്മറി നിറഞ്ഞിരിക്കുമ്പോൾ ഉപയോഗിക്കുന്ന ഹാർഡ് ഡിസ്കിന്റെ ഒരു ഭാഗമാണ് സ്വാപ്പ് സ്പേസ്. സ്വാപ്പ് സ്പേസ് ഒരു സമർപ്പിതമാകാം swap പാറ്ട്ടീഷൻ അല്ലെങ്കിൽ ഒരു സ്വാപ്പ് ഫയൽ. ഒരു Linux സിസ്റ്റം ഫിസിക്കൽ മെമ്മറി തീരുമ്പോൾ, പ്രവർത്തനരഹിതമായ പേജുകൾ റാമിൽ നിന്ന് സ്വാപ്പ് സ്പേസിലേക്ക് മാറ്റും.

Where is swappiness in Linux?

ഒരു ടെർമിനലിൽ ഇനിപ്പറയുന്ന കമാൻഡ് പ്രവർത്തിപ്പിച്ച് ഇത് പരിശോധിക്കാം: sudo cat / proc / sys / vm / swappiness. സ്വാപ്പ് പ്രവണതയ്ക്ക് 0 (പൂർണ്ണമായി ഓഫ്) മുതൽ 100 ​​വരെ മൂല്യമുണ്ടാകാം (സ്വാപ്പ് നിരന്തരം ഉപയോഗിക്കുന്നു).

What is the swappiness in Linux?

സ്വാപ്പിനസ് ആണ് ലിനക്സ് കേർണലിനുള്ള ഒരു പ്രോപ്പർട്ടി റൺടൈം മെമ്മറി മാറ്റുന്നതിനുള്ള ബാലൻസ് മാറ്റുന്നു, സിസ്റ്റം പേജ് കാഷെയിൽ നിന്ന് പേജുകൾ ഡ്രോപ്പ് ചെയ്യുന്നതിന് എതിരായി. സ്വാപ്പിനസ്, 0-നും 100-നും ഇടയിലുള്ള മൂല്യങ്ങളിലേക്ക് സജ്ജീകരിക്കാം. കേർണലിന് മെമ്മറി സ്വതന്ത്രമാക്കാൻ എത്രമാത്രം പ്രശ്‌നമുണ്ട് എന്നതിന്റെ അളവുകോലാണ് ഡിസ്ട്രസ് വാല്യൂ.

What is swappiness Android?

എന്താണ് സ്വാപ്പിനസ്? റാമിൽ നടത്തുന്ന മെമ്മറി ക്ലീനിംഗ് പ്രവർത്തനങ്ങളിലൊന്ന് സ്വാപ്പിംഗ് ആണ്. … റാം ഒരു നിശ്ചിത മൂല്യത്തിൽ എത്തുമ്പോൾ മാത്രമേ ഇത് പ്രവർത്തനക്ഷമമാകൂ. പ്രവർത്തനം മന്ദഗതിയിലായതിനാൽ നിങ്ങളുടെ ഉപകരണത്തെ ലാഗ് ആക്കുകയും പ്രതികരിക്കാതിരിക്കുകയും ചെയ്യും. നിങ്ങളുടെ കാര്യത്തിൽ, Android സിസ്റ്റം സ്വാപ്പിനസ് മൂല്യം 60 ആയി സജ്ജീകരിക്കും.

What is ZRAM swappiness?

Even the fastest SSD is slower than the RAM. On Android, there is no swap! In ZRAM unnecessary storage resources are compressed and then moved to a reserved area in the fixed RAM (ZRAM). So a kind of swap in memory. This Ram is more free because the data then only about 1/4 of the former storage requirements have.

What should I set swappiness to?

സ്വാപ്പിനസ് സെറ്റ് ചെയ്യണം മിക്ക Linux സിസ്റ്റങ്ങളിലും 1 അല്ലെങ്കിൽ 0 ഒപ്റ്റിമൽ Couchbase സെർവർ പ്രകടനം നേടുന്നതിന്. Couchbase സെർവർ നിങ്ങളുടെ വർക്കിംഗ് സെറ്റ് ഡാറ്റയ്ക്കായി ലഭ്യമായ റാം കാര്യക്ഷമമായി ഉപയോഗിക്കുന്നു; നിങ്ങളുടെ ക്ലസ്റ്ററിന്റെ കോൺഫിഗർ ചെയ്ത സെർവർ റാം ക്വാട്ടയ്ക്ക് മുകളിലും അതിനുമപ്പുറവും ഓപ്പറേറ്റിംഗ് സിസ്റ്റത്തിന് മതിയായ റാം ലഭ്യമാണ്.

How do I reduce swappiness in Linux Mint?

ഈ ഘട്ടങ്ങൾ പിന്തുടർന്ന് നിങ്ങൾക്ക് ഇത് കുറയ്ക്കാൻ കഴിയും:

  1. -ഒരു ടെർമിനൽ തുറക്കുക എന്ന തരത്തിൽ: cat /proc/sys/vm/swappiness.
  2. പ്രവണത ഒരുപക്ഷേ '60' ആണ്, സെർവറുകൾക്ക് എന്താണ് നല്ലത് എന്നാൽ സാധാരണ ഉപയോക്താക്കൾക്ക് ഇത് ഉയർന്നതാണ്.
  3. ടെർമിനലിൽ ടൈപ്പ് ചെയ്യുക: gksudo gedit /etc/sysctl.conf (മേറ്റ്-ൽ നിങ്ങൾ gedit-ന് പകരം പ്ലൂമ ഉപയോഗിക്കുന്നു)
  4. - ഫയൽ സംരക്ഷിച്ച് കമ്പ്യൂട്ടർ പുനരാരംഭിക്കുക.

Should I decrease swappiness?

The default setting in Ubuntu is swappiness=60. Reducing the default value of swappiness will probably improve overall performance for a typical Ubuntu desktop installation. A value of swappiness=10 is recommended, but feel free to experiment.

എന്താണ് Max_map_count?

max_map_count: ഇത് ഒരു പ്രോസസ്സിന് ഉണ്ടായേക്കാവുന്ന പരമാവധി മെമ്മറി മാപ്പ് ഏരിയകൾ ഫയലിൽ അടങ്ങിയിരിക്കുന്നു. mmap, mprotect എന്നിവ വഴി നേരിട്ട് malloc-നെ വിളിക്കുന്നതിന്റെ പാർശ്വഫലമായി മെമ്മറി മാപ്പ് ഏരിയകൾ ഉപയോഗിക്കുന്നു, കൂടാതെ പങ്കിട്ട ലൈബ്രറികൾ ലോഡ് ചെയ്യുമ്പോൾ.

ലിനക്സിൽ സ്വാപ്പ് ഉപയോഗം എങ്ങനെ കുറയ്ക്കാം?

നിങ്ങളുടെ സിസ്റ്റത്തിലെ സ്വാപ്പ് മെമ്മറി മായ്ക്കാൻ, നിങ്ങൾ ലളിതമായി സ്വാപ്പ് ഓഫ് സൈക്കിൾ ചെയ്യണം. ഇത് സ്വാപ്പ് മെമ്മറിയിൽ നിന്നുള്ള എല്ലാ ഡാറ്റയും റാമിലേക്ക് തിരികെ നീക്കുന്നു. ഈ പ്രവർത്തനത്തെ പിന്തുണയ്ക്കാൻ നിങ്ങൾക്ക് റാം ഉണ്ടെന്ന് ഉറപ്പാക്കേണ്ടതുണ്ട് എന്നാണ് ഇതിനർത്ഥം. സ്വാപ്പിലും റാമിലും എന്താണ് ഉപയോഗിക്കുന്നതെന്ന് കാണാൻ 'free -m' പ്രവർത്തിപ്പിക്കുക എന്നതാണ് ഇതിനുള്ള എളുപ്പവഴി.

What are kernel parameters in Linux?

കേർണൽ പാരാമീറ്ററുകൾ ആകുന്നു സിസ്റ്റം പ്രവർത്തിക്കുമ്പോൾ നിങ്ങൾക്ക് ക്രമീകരിക്കാൻ കഴിയുന്ന ട്യൂണബിൾ മൂല്യങ്ങൾ. മാറ്റങ്ങൾ പ്രാബല്യത്തിൽ വരുന്നതിന് കേർണൽ റീബൂട്ട് ചെയ്യുകയോ റീ കംപൈൽ ചെയ്യുകയോ ചെയ്യേണ്ട ആവശ്യമില്ല. sysctl കമാൻഡ് വഴി കേർണൽ പരാമീറ്ററുകൾ പരിഹരിക്കാൻ സാധിക്കും.

ഈ പോസ്റ്റ് ഇഷ്ടമാണോ? നിങ്ങളുടെ ചങ്ങാതിമാരുമായി പങ്കിടുക:
ഒഎസ് ടുഡേ